About:
This audio-production worksheet covers in-the-box mixing techniques for high school students and adult learners. Students answer four questions on creating subgroups (buses), setting up time-based effects buses, the steps for parallel compression, and reflecting on effects they find challenging. Useful as practice for audio engineering or music production courses, or as a self-assessment tool for mixing workflows.
